These items are graphic depictions, usually symbolic, intended for display near or on facilities designated for female use. Typically, these incorporate universally recognized imagery, such as a skirted figure, to ensure immediate comprehension. An example would be a downloadable template featuring a simplified female silhouette, suitable for printing and affixing to a lavatory door.
The availability of customizable and readily accessible templates offers significant advantages. It facilitates compliance with accessibility standards and promotes inclusivity by allowing for adaptations to suit diverse needs and visual preferences. Historically, standardized depictions have evolved to reflect changing societal norms and a greater emphasis on inclusivity, with online resources now providing an extensive range of options to accommodate these evolving needs.
